Let’s explore some of the popular certifications for NoSQL databases:
1. Neo4j Certification:
Neo4j offers certifications that validate your proficiency in their graph database technology. These certifications cover topics like data modeling, query optimization, and database administration. By obtaining a Neo4j certification, you showcase your expertise in managing complex graph databases and leveraging Neo4j’s powerful features.
2. TigerGraph Certification:
TigerGraph provides certifications that demonstrate your skills in working with their distributed graph database platform. These certifications assess your knowledge of graph algorithms, data modeling, and performance optimization. Becoming TigerGraph certified distinguishes you as a proficient user of their high-performance graph database.
3. Redis Certification:
Redis offers certifications that validate your proficiency in their in-memory data structure store. These certifications cover areas like data types, pub/sub messaging, and cluster administration. By earning a Redis certification, you prove your ability to leverage Redis’s speed and versatility for data storage and processing.
4. MongoDB Certification:
MongoDB provides certifications that demonstrate your expertise in their flexible and scalable document-oriented database. These certifications assess your skills in data modeling, query optimization, and cluster management. Obtaining a MongoDB certification showcases your ability to effectively work with NoSQL data using MongoDB’s robust features.
5. Couchbase Certification:
Couchbase offers certifications that validate your knowledge of their distributed NoSQL database. These certifications cover topics like data modeling, indexing, and query optimization. By becoming certified in Couchbase, you showcase your proficiency in building and managing high-performance, scalable NoSQL applications.
6. Cassandra Certification:
Cassandra provides certifications that demonstrate your competence in their highly scalable and fault-tolerant NoSQL database. These certifications assess your skills in data modeling, performance tuning, and administration. By earning a Cassandra certification, you establish yourself as a knowledgeable professional in effectively managing large-scale distributed data.

Exploring MarkLogic’s Security Features and Certifications
MarkLogic stands out as a highly secure NoSQL database, incorporating cutting-edge security features and certifications to ensure data integrity. In today’s data-driven world, where sensitive information is constantly at risk, MarkLogic goes above and beyond to provide robust security measures.
Common Criteria Certification
One of the certifications that MarkLogic holds is the Common Criteria Certification. This internationally recognized certification demonstrates that MarkLogic meets stringent security standards and has undergone comprehensive evaluations. The Common Criteria certification assures users that MarkLogic has been thoroughly tested and evaluated against a set of rigorous security requirements.
Security Features
MarkLogic’s security features are designed to protect sensitive data and prevent unauthorized access. The database employs role-based access control, allowing administrators to define access levels for different user roles. Advanced encryption ensures that data is securely stored and transmitted. Element-level security provides additional granularity, allowing fine-grained control over access to specific data elements.
MarkLogic also offers auditing capabilities, allowing organizations to track and monitor user activity within the database. External authentication integration allows seamless integration with existing identity management systems. And with redaction capabilities, sensitive information can be selectively masked or hidden.
